Abstract
This work is devoted to the development of the acousto-optical method for blood typing based on analysis of digital photoimages of sedimentation of red blood cells and their aggregates and immune complexes (agglutinates). Two modifications of the discrete method for photographic image processing were suggested and experimentally tested to increase the reliability of instrumental human blood typing. AB0 matching of blood samples was performed. It was shown that the proposed methods for discrete processing of photoimages provided a several hundredfold increase in the resolution of the acousto-optical method for blood typing as compared to the conventional photometric approach. The reliability of blood typing was also considerably improved.
